Even though he is unopposed for reelection to the Elk Grove City Council District 1 seat, Darren Suen continues to raise campaign cash.


According to financial disclosures with the Elk Grove City Clerk's office last week, Suen raised $10,000. The money was received from the following:
  • Bob's Club - $5,500
  • American Furniture Gallery - $2,500
  • Hook and Reel Cajun Seafood and Bar - $2,000
As noted, Suen faces no challengers as he seeks his third four-year term representing Elk Grove's westside. While Suen does not need campaign funds as an unopposed incumbent, he is seizing the opportunity to raise cash for future political endeavors.
 
As reproted by sources at the State Capitol, Suen is laying the groundwork for a primary challenge of fellow Democratic Assemblymember Stephanie Nguyen in June 2026. The two were Elk Grove City Council colleagues until Ngueyn's 2022 election to the Assembly. 

More recently, Suen was Nguyen's Assembly Chief of Staff for about nine months. Suen was separated from that prominent position after the regular legislative session ended on August 31.
